The Suffolk Incubator (TSI) and Continuing Entrepreneurial Oversight (CEO)

What is TSI?

TSI is a place where ideas are turned into growing, profitable new ventures. It's a place where ideas with promise are nurtured until they can survive and prosper on their own. It's a place where the dream of a new venture can become a lifetime adventure.

What Does TSI Offer?

TSI offers support to the budding entrepreneur in two ways.

1. Facilities and assets—office space, copy and fax equipment, secretarial support, computer and peripherals, phones, etc.

2. Guidance and oversight—we have faculty and Advisory Board members who are successful entrepreneurs and provide assistance in:

  • Idea development, venture financing, manufacturing, service delivery, distribution, marketing, advertising, trademarks, sales, patenting, promotion, personnel and legal issues.
  • Business plan review, technical advice, product design and production, marketing and sales support and introductions to financial resources and assistance in securing contracts.

What Is CEO?

CEO is a program of carefully orchestrated oversight of new and existing small ventures by our experienced faculty and Advisory Board. The new venture is helped through the earliest stages of concept and plan development while existing businesses get assistance as they seek to take the next step in growth.

Who Is It For?

Any Suffolk University student or alumnus is eligible for this program. TSI's objective is to help you become successful. Suffolk students and alumni with well-thought-out ideas need several things: seed capital, strategic planning assistance, direction from experienced entrepreneurs, introductions to contacts in a number of functional areas and a place to successfully grow the business. Within TSI clients are able to take advantage of seed capital availability as well as gain access to the other things they need including direction from successful entrepreneurs.

Does It Work?

In a 1995 study for the National Business Incubator Association, Coopers & Lybrand found that, "Fast growth companies that utilize university resources boast productivity rates 59% higher than peers without a university relationship, as well as 21% higher annual revenues and 23% more capital investments."
